跳到主要内容

2024-10-07

“Sq.io:用于数据库及更多功能的 jq”

  • “‘sq’ 是一个免费的开源工具,专为数据整理任务而设计,例如检查、查询、连接、导入和导出数据,类似于‘jq’,但适用于数据库和文档。”
  • “它提供多种安装选项,包括 Homebrew、curl 和 scoop,并额外支持像 apt、yum、apk、pacman 和 yay 这样的包管理器。”
  • “主要功能包括对比数据库表、将Excel文件导入PostgreSQL、查看数据库元数据和执行SQL查询,支持多种数据格式如Excel、CSV、JSON,并提供输出到数据库或XML和Markdown等格式的选项。”

反应

  • “Sq.io 是一个类似于 jq 的命令行工具,专为查询数据库而设计,提供了直接使用 SQL 的替代方案。”
  • “关于直接学习SQL是否比使用像Sq.io这样的工具更高效存在争论,因为这些工具可能会引入额外的复杂性。”
  • “讨论反映了一种更广泛的趋势,即开发新工具和抽象概念,对其必要性和影响存在分歧,强调了在创新与改进现有技术之间的平衡。”

“谷歌的人工智能认为我在月球上留下了一个佳得乐瓶子。”

  • “谷歌的 AI,NotebookLLM,能够从网页或文档生成播客,但它很容易被操纵的内容所欺骗。”
  • “作者通过更改他们的网站以向人工智能展示虚假信息,展示了人工智能对“仅限AI”内容的潜在脆弱性。”
  • “操控涉及检测GoogleOther用户代理以提供特定数据,但这可能会影响其他Google服务,导致作者移除虚假内容。”

反应

  • “文章指出了谷歌的NotebookLM中的一个漏洞,用户可以操控AI生成虚假信息,这类似于SEO操控策略。”
  • “它讨论了模仿真实播客但通常缺乏实质性内容的AI生成播客的出现。”
  • “这篇文章提出了对人工智能局限性和伦理影响的担忧,特别是在涉及儿童的创意项目中。”

“Ruby on Rails 8 的新功能”

  • “Ruby on Rails 8 已发布其第一个测试版,具有与 Kamal 2 的集成以简化部署、Propshaft 作为新的默认资产管道,以及显著的 ActiveRecord 增强功能。”
  • SQLite 集成升级使其适合生产环境,而 Solid 适配器通过利用 SQLite 减少了对额外服务的需求。
  • “卡马尔2提供支持HTTP/2的零停机部署,而Propshaft则通过取代Sprockets来实现资产管道的现代化,并且内置身份验证得到了简化。”

反应

  • “Ruby on Rails 8 引入了重大更新,包括新版《Programming Ruby》和专门针对 Rails 8 的《The Rails Way》更新。”
  • “Ruby 中的新功能,如 YJIT(又一个即时编译器)用于提高速度和异步能力,正在社区内引发热议。”
  • “Rails 社区对其未来保持乐观,讨论了从 Redis 转向新缓存解决方案的潜在变化,同时尽管对异步功能的采用存在一些担忧,但仍重视 Rails 的生产力和稳定性。”

“你能只用打火机获取root权限吗?”

  • “这篇文章讨论了使用压电式烧烤打火机进行低成本电磁故障注入(EMFI)以利用硬件漏洞。”
  • “在三星 S3520 笔记本电脑上进行了实验,目标是 DDR 总线以引发内存错误,从而导致 CPython 和 Linux 中的本地权限升级。”
  • “该方法显示出绕过游戏PC中TPM(可信平台模块)等安全措施的潜力,未来计划针对更新的技术和平台进行研究。”

反应

  • “这篇文章讨论了在80年代和90年代使用打火机制造电磁干扰,以此来利用街机和设备获取免费积分。”
  • “它强调了对设备进行物理访问的更广泛安全影响,表明这种访问通常会导致安全性受损。”
  • “最初的话题是关于使用打火机引起内存位翻转,展示了在利用硬件漏洞方面的创造性方法和挑战。”

“Rust需要一个Web框架”

  • “目前,Rust 的 Web 开发缺乏一个将基本功能捆绑在一起的综合框架,这使得它比像 Django 这样的框架更为复杂。”
  • “生态系统是分散的,拥有许多库但缺乏集成,导致需要进行大量的手动设置。”
  • “作者正在开发“nicole's web toolkit”(newt),通过结合必要的功能、良好的文档和社区支持来简化Rust网络项目。”

反应

  • “Rust 缺乏类似于 Django 或 Rails 的综合性 Web 框架,一些开发者呼吁简化 Rust 中的 Web 开发。”
  • “Rocket,一个早期的Rust网络框架,由于依赖于夜间版Rust并停留在候选发布阶段而失去了人气。”
  • “虽然一些开发人员欣赏像 Axum 和 Actix-web 这样的框架不带有偏见的特性,但也有人认为,与 Python 或 Go 等语言相比,Rust 的复杂性和系统编程的重点使其不太适合用于 Web 开发。”

“几乎所有关于‘小孔雀’的谷歌图片搜索结果都是由AI生成的。”

反应

  • “谷歌搜索“baby peacock”的图片结果中有相当一部分是由AI生成的,这突显了AI内容影响搜索质量的更广泛趋势。”
  • “用户对搜索结果中的AI生成内容表示不满,尤其是在产品比较和医疗信息等领域,这导致一些人寻求像Kagi这样的替代方案。”
  • “随着用户怀念过去更真实的互联网,对人类生成内容认证的需求日益增长。”

“HTTP服务器如何确定Content-Length?”

  • “在 Go 的 http 包中,对于可以放入单个缓冲区的响应,Content-Length 会自动设置,而较大的响应则使用“分块传输编码”以块的形式发送数据,而无需知道总大小。”
  • “分块传输编码对于传输未知长度的数据是高效的,并且被HTTP 1.1支持,每个分块的前面都有其大小的十六进制表示。”
  • “HTTP/2 和 HTTP/3 使用不同的流机制,不支持分块编码,但 Go 的 http.ResponseWriter 接口简化了处理头信息和内容类型的过程。”

反应

  • “HTTP 服务器通过显式定义、单次写操作或手动分块来确定内容长度,这对开发人员来说可能很复杂。”
  • “错误的Content-Length可能会导致问题,例如浏览器错误或挂起,特别是在压缩改变内容大小时。”
  • “分块传输编码有利于流式传输大型或未知大小的响应,但在不同的HTTP栈中实现时会带来挑战。”

“Hetzner 对象存储”

  • “该文件概述了存储选项,包括支持的操作、常见问题解答 (FAQ) 以及测试版测试的详细信息。”
  • “它包括生成 S3 凭证、使用 S3 API 工具以及使用 MinIO 或 Terraform Provider 创建存储桶的说明。”
  • “本指南旨在帮助用户使用这些工具和服务有效地开始管理存储。”

反应

  • “Hetzner对象存储是一项目前处于测试阶段的新服务,提供具有竞争力的定价,但也有一些限制,例如每个存储桶1 Gbit/s的限制。- 建议用户采用“云3-2-1”备份策略以确保数据安全,这反映了由于其他提供商(如OVH)过去的数据丢失事件而采取的谨慎态度。- 虽然Hetzner以成本效益高的托管服务而闻名,但用户应注意潜在的账户问题,并确保遵守服务条款以避免账户被暂停。”

“快速B树”

  • “该文本比较了不同数据结构的性能,特别关注Rust的HashMap和BTreeMap,以及Zig的HashMap和B+Tree,使用各种基准进行评估。”
  • “研究表明,哈希映射通过推测执行可以获得一致的性能,而B树在处理字符串键和较高内存使用方面面临挑战。”
  • “在 WebAssembly (WASM) 中,由于矢量指令的限制,哈希函数速度较慢,这使得哈希映射尽管存在漏洞,通常更受青睐。”

反应

  • “文章比较了B树和哈希映射的性能,指出B树在查找过程中由于数据相关的分支而导致错误预测。- 它探讨了其他数据结构,如crit-bit树、基数树和自适应基数树,讨论了它们各自的优缺点。- 结论是哈希映射通常优于B树,特别是在处理随机键时,文章还考虑了Spectre缓解措施的影响以及线性搜索在小型数据集中的可行性。”

“硅谷,新兴游说巨头”

  • “硅谷已成为一股重要的政治力量,利用像Fairshake这样的超级政治行动委员会来影响选举,并施压政客支持对科技友好的政策。”
  • “科技行业,尤其是加密货币领域,正在向政治活动投资数百万美元以保护其利益,这可以通过针对加州政治家凯蒂·波特的反加密立场来体现。”
  • “在克里斯·莱恩等人物的带领下,科技行业的政治参与使其成为美国政治中最大的企业捐助者之一,利用财力影响立法并保护其利益。”

反应

  • “硅谷已经演变成一个重要的游说实体,可与石油和国防等成熟行业相媲美。”
  • “最初被视为反文化的科技公司现在参与了有争议的做法,包括支持威权政权和助长屏幕成瘾。”
  • “这种转变反映了一个更广泛的趋势,即不断发展的行业优先考虑利润最大化和政治影响力,从而引发了关于科技对社会影响、政治和监管的复杂问题。”

“Python 3.13.0 已发布”

  • “Python 3.13 引入了更好的交互式解释器、增强的错误消息,以及对自由线程 CPython 和即时编译器(JIT)的实验性支持。”
  • “关键更新包括为 locals() 定义的变异语义、对移动平台的支持以及对标准库的重要更新。”
  • “此次发布还包括优化、C API 的更改、弃用模块和 API 的移除,以及新的弃用。”

反应

  • “Python 3.13.0 已经发布,强调了实现方面的改进,例如新的读取-求值-打印循环(REPL)、实验性的即时编译(JIT)以及无需全局解释器锁(GIL)运行的选项。”
  • “更新后的REPL现在包括多行编辑和颜色提示等功能,增强了用户互动。”
  • “用户之间的讨论突出了对潜在重大更改和库兼容性的担忧,同时也对性能和质量改进的关注表示赞赏。”

“网站可访问性树的可视化”

  • “作者在 COVID-19 大流行期间开发了一种无障碍工具,以解决对现有工具的不满并提高 WCAG(网络内容无障碍指南)的合规性。”
  • “尽管最初很受欢迎,该工具已基本被弃用,作者正在寻求与无障碍测试行业的公司合作以改进它。”
  • “这篇文章强调了对有效的无障碍工具的持续需求以及在这一领域创新的潜力。”

反应

  • “在 COVID-19 期间,一名开发人员创建了一种工具,用于可视化网站的可访问性树,从而增强了 Web 内容可访问性指南 (WCAG) 合规工具。”
  • “该工具因其独特地关注逻辑流程和离散单元,而不仅仅是可访问富互联网应用程序(ARIA)角色,而获得了广泛的欢迎。”
  • “用户称赞其简单性和有效性,特别是在屏幕阅读器演示中,并建议改进,如支持iframe,比较其与Chrome内置工具。”

“电子垃圾倾倒场的照片”

  • “位于加纳阿克拉的阿博格布洛希废料场是一个主要的电子废物处理场,每年处理15,000吨废物,吸引了像埃马纽埃尔·阿卡蒂雷这样的工人,尽管存在健康风险,他们仍在寻求经济机会。”
  • “一个名为‘加纳的电子废物:追踪跨界流动’的摄影新闻项目揭示了电子废物作为危险和经济机会的双重性质,突出了非正式回收经济以及工人面临的有害化学品暴露。”
  • “该项目旨在提高人们对全球电子废物问题的认识,强调其对社区的影响以及国际法律对非功能性电子废物贩运执法不力所带来的挑战。”

反应

  • “电子垃圾倾倒场的照片强调了“维修权”法律的重要性,这些法律旨在延长设备的使用寿命并减轻环境危害。”
  • “关于科技公司对可修复性的抵制存在争议,因为这可能是一种维持销售的策略,而与此相对的是需要改进的回收实践和治理,以防止在贫困地区倾倒电子垃圾。”
  • “对话还涉及消费者习惯、企业责任以及通过政策变更来应对这些环境和伦理挑战的潜力。”

使用Htmx构建单页应用程序

  • “htmx 被呈现为复杂单页应用程序(SPA)的更简单替代方案,例如那些使用 React 构建的应用程序,它结合了传统多页和单页应用程序的元素,以创建超媒体驱动的应用程序。”
  • “作者使用htmx和服务工作线程构建了一个待办事项列表应用程序,该应用程序允许离线功能和通过IndexedDB进行持久数据存储,但面临着开发者工具支持有限和Firefox中ES模块兼容性问题等挑战。”
  • “虽然 htmx 促进了动态内容加载和交互,但对于完全客户端的应用程序来说,它并不是必需的,在这种情况下,像 React 这样的框架可能会提供更直接的数据和 UI 同步。”

反应

  • “使用 Htmx 构建单页应用程序 (SPA) 引发了争论,一些开发人员认为它不适合维护 UI 状态或更新应用程序的多个区域。”
  • “批评者认为,Htmx适合简单任务,但在高级应用中变得复杂,因此人们更倾向于使用传统的前端框架。”
  • “讨论强调了为任务选择合适工具的重要性,一些开发人员将Htmx与Alpine.js等其他工具结合使用,以增强服务器渲染应用程序的交互性。”

AT&T、Verizon据报道遭黑客攻击,目标为美国政府窃听平台

  • “据报道,一个名为Salt Typhoon的中国黑客组织入侵了AT&T、Verizon和Lumen Technologies,目标是一个用于情报收集的美国政府窃听平台。- 此次入侵可能允许访问用于法院授权窃听的系统,入侵可能持续了数月。- Salt Typhoon自2019年以来一直活跃,利用政府和电信行业的漏洞,包括微软Exchange Server的漏洞,促使美国政府和私人安全专家展开调查。”

反应

  • “据报道,AT&T和Verizon遭到黑客攻击,目标是一个美国政府的窃听平台,这引发了对美国通信安全的担忧。”
  • “这一事件引发了关于政府后门和情报机构是否在增强安全性的同时更损害安全性的辩论。”
  • “批评者指出,由于安全措施不足和依赖公共互联网路径,基础设施可能存在漏洞,并强调了关于政府监控和安全的持续讨论。”